P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: IP Anzeigen


Joe go
12.10.2004, 00:10
Hi ich hoffe ich habs beim suchen nicht übersehn :rolleyes:

Ist es möglich .die ip aus der wer ist online wie bei (whatismyip) in einem extra fenster anzeigen zulassen?

Ich wollte in my-vB-Portal Lite in einer extra box die eigene ip anzeigen lassen, aber php codes nimmt es nicht an :(

Joe go
12.10.2004, 13:42
habs per iframe gelöst ;)
Datei namens ip.php erstellt und dann per iframe verlinkt...
zusehn unter www.spiele-forum.com

h75
12.10.2004, 14:55
Ich bekomme da dies zu sehen. XP und IE6 :confused:

function CopyToClipboard(text) { if (window.clipboardData) { window.clipboardData.setData('Text', text); alert("Ihre IP-Adresse "+text+" befindet sich jetzt in der Zwischenablage."); } return false; } function setbookmark() { bookmarkurl=self.location.href; bookmarktitle=document.title; if (document.all) { window.external.AddFavorite(bookmarkurl,bookmarktitle) } else alert("Bitte bei Netscape STRG + D drücken"); } Ihre IP-Adresse lautet 195.244.xxx.xxx Der Link aus dem Popup: http://spiele-forum.com/vbulletin/ip.php

Joe go
12.10.2004, 16:45
jo hab danach noch versucht einen onclick copyClipB (per klick im zwischenspeicher) zu machen aber ich schaff es nicht

<?

$ip = getenv("REMOTE_ADDR");
echo "Deine IP:".$ip

?>

in den eintrag zu integrieren

<a href="javascript:void(0);" onClick="copyClipB('DAS WAS KOPIERT WIRD');">LINK AUF DEN MAN ZUM KOPIEREN KLICKT</a>

h75
12.10.2004, 16:51
mh das weis ich auch nicht, aber ich wäre an der php-datei interessiert. :) Kannst du die mal anhängen...?

http://halloo.de/ip.php

oder ist das alles? Denn es funzt schon .-.

Joe go
12.10.2004, 16:58
soweit ist das alles kurz und knapp :D

hab grad gesehn das du im portal Wir begrüßen unseren neuesten Benutzer drin hast!
kannst du mir den befehl sagen bei mir wollte es nicht :(

(*hust* nur damit es nciht nach daurcheinander gespämme aussieht http://www.vbulletin-germany.com/forum/showpost.php?p=82735&postcount=11 hatte das schon hier geschrieben) :D

h75
12.10.2004, 17:44
hm. das war schon drin. :D Im vBadvanced... Das Modul dort heist:

adv_portal_stats

So sieht das Template aus:
<table align="center" border="0" cellpadding="$stylevar[cellpadding]" cellspacing="$stylevar[cellspacing]" class="tborder"width="100%">
<tr>
<td class="tcat"><span class="smallfont"><strong>$vba_options[portal_blockbullet]

<phrase 1="$vboptions[hometitle]">$vbphrase[x_statistics]</phrase>

</strong></span></td>
</tr>
<tr>
<td class="$getbgrow"><span class="smallfont">

Members: $numbermembers<br />
Threads: $totalthreads<br />
Posts: $totalposts<br />
Hits: $hits_total ($hits_daily)<br /><br />
$vbphrase[top_poster]: <a href="$vboptions[bburl]/member.php?$session[sessionurl]u=$topposter[userid]">$topposter[username]</a> ($topposter[posts])<br />
<br />
<phrase 1="$vboptions[bburl]/member.php?$session[sessionurl]u=$newuserid" 2="$newusername">$vbphrase[welcome_to_our_newest_member_x]</phrase>
</span>
</td>
</tr>

<tr>
<td class="alt1"><span class="smallfont">
<b>$vbphrase[admin]:</b> <a href="$vboptions[bburl]/member.php?$session[sessionurl]u=1">H75</a><br /><b>$vbphrase[mod]s:</b> (<a href="#">-</a>) </span></td>
</tr>

<if condition="$birthdays">
<tr>
<td class="alt1"><span class="smallfont">
<b>$vbphrase[todays_birthdays]:</b><br /> $birthdays</span></td>
</tr>
</if>

</table>
<br />

Joe go
12.10.2004, 17:55
mhh bei mir wird angezeigt "Wir begrüßen unseren neuesten Benutzer, " aber es steht kein nickname :(

Mystics
12.10.2004, 20:19
jo hab danach noch versucht einen onclick copyClipB (per klick im zwischenspeicher) zu machen aber ich schaff es nicht
Ein Beispiel zum Kopieren kannst du dir auch hier mal anschauen :)

http://www.vbulletin-germany.com/ip.php

Joe go
12.10.2004, 20:24
jo mit genau javascript:void(0) dem befehl hab ich was mal gefunden gehabt aber ich bekomms nicht eingebunden :( kann google langsam auch net mehr sehn soviel gurgle ich hier ^^

Mystics
12.10.2004, 20:34
jo mit genau javascript:void(0) dem befehl hab ich was mal gefunden gehabt aber ich bekomms nicht eingebunden :( kann google langsam auch net mehr sehn soviel gurgle ich hier ^^
Schau einfach in den Quelltext der o.g. Seite. Dort findest du das entsprechende JavaScript und den genauen Link.

Joe go
12.10.2004, 20:50
ok also soweit ist es wie ich es vorher auch gemacht hab.
Aber egal mal von vorne ;)

<SCRIPT language=javascript type=text/javascript>
function CopyToClipboard(text)
{
if (window.clipboardData)
{
window.clipboardData.setData('Text', text);
alert("Ihre IP-Adresse " + text + " wurde in die Zwischenablage kopiert.");
}
return false;
}
</SCRIPT>

<A onclick="CopyToClipboard('85.72.55.77');"
href="javascript:void(0)">85.72.55.77</A>

<A onclick="CopyToClipboard('85.72.55.77');"
href="javascript:void(0)"><FONT size=1>[Anklicken für
Zwischenablage]</FONT></A>

soweit sogut

was mich wundert bei mir hab ich das drin damit die ip angezeigt wird:

<?

$ip = getenv("REMOTE_ADDR");
echo $ip

?>

aber im quelltext der mir genannten seite ist kein befehl drin der die ip sucht/anzeigt. :confused:

mhh was mein problem ist

<A onclick="CopyToClipboard('85.72.55.77');"

was kommt an diese stelle?('85.72.55.77');"

ich versuchte es mit php befehlen usw der ausgabe die ich nannte aber nix :(

Mystics
12.10.2004, 20:58
aber im quelltext der mir genannten seite ist kein befehl drin der die ip sucht/anzeigtDas macht ja auch die PHP-Datei:echo '<p>';
echo "\n";
echo '<SCRIPT LANGUAGE="javascript" TYPE="text/javascript">
function CopyToClipboard(text)
{
if (window.clipboardData)
{
window.clipboardData.setData(\'Text\', text);
alert("Ihre IP-Adresse " + text + " wurde in die Zwischenablage kopiert.");
}
return false;
}
</SCRIPT>';
echo "\n";
echo '<p>Ihre IP-Adresse lautet:</p>';
echo "\n";
echo '<p><largefont><a href="javascript:void(0)" onClick="CopyToClipboard(\'' . $_SERVER['REMOTE_ADDR'] . '\');">' . $_SERVER['REMOTE_ADDR'] . '</a></largefont></p>';
echo "\n";
echo '<p><a href="javascript:void(0)" onClick="CopyToClipboard(\'' . $_SERVER['REMOTE_ADDR'] . '\');"><font size="1">[Anklicken f&uuml;r Zwischenablage]</font></a></p>';
echo "\n";
echo '</p>';
echo "\n";Achtung, extrem schlechter und billiger Codestil ;)

Joe go
13.10.2004, 20:19
soweit sogut nur bekomm ichs net hin das das $_SERVER['REMOTE_ADDR'] auch die ip ausgibt bei mir bleibt das einfach bestehn :confused: